Phenotypic and molecular spectrum of pyridoxamine‐5′‐phosphate oxidase deficiency: A scoping review of 87 cases of pyridoxamine‐5′‐phosphate oxidase deficiency

open access: yesClinical Genetics, 2020
Pyridoxamine‐5′‐phosphate oxidase (PNPO) deficiency is an autosomal recessive pyridoxal 5′‐phosphate (PLP)‐vitamin‐responsive epileptic encephalopathy. The emerging feature of PNPO deficiency is the occurrence of refractory seizures in the first year of ...

Selection for Postponed Senescence in Drosophila melanogaster Reveals Distinct Metabolic Aging Trajectories Modifiable by the Angiotensin-Converting Enzyme Inhibitor Lisinopril. [PDF]

open access: yesAging Cell
Assessment of oxygen consumption rates in young, middle‐aged, and old flies from the Drosophila B lines and long‐lived O lines revealed a significant increase in metabolic rate with aging only in B flies. Lisinopril prevented the age‐related rise in metabolic rate in B female flies.
